Kadar pertumbuhan manusia boleh dibahagikan kepada 5 Fasa seperti mana pada gambar rajah di atas. Berikut adalah penerangan berkenaan setiap fasa dalam graf pertumbuhan manusia.
Bayi Petumbuhan berlaku dengan sangat pantas Kanak-kanak Perlahan dan berterusan Remaja Dengan cepat terutama selepas akhil baligh Dewasa Pertumbuan perlahan dan terhenti Tua Pertumbuhan negetif
Infancy Growth rate for a male = female Childhood Growth rate of male > female Early Adolescent Growth rate of female > male Later Adolescent Growth rate of male > female Female starts & ends adolescence earlier Male starts & ends his adolescence later
